
Gender-Segregated Activities at AQUA Kef
At AQUA Kef, we offer designated gender-segregated hours, allowing religious and ultra-Orthodox visitors to enjoy our attractions in an environment suited to their values. Activities during these times are conducted according to the principles of modesty and focusing on a safe, enjoyable experience.

Separate Activity Hours
An updated schedule for gender-segregated times is published weekly for the following week:


Girls’ Hours – Activities take place in modest attire only, with no male presence. AQUA Kef staff will be present in the area as needed.
Boys’ Hours – Activities take place with no female presence.

Important to Know Before You Arrive
To ensure your spot, we recommend purchasing tickets in advance through our website. Capacity is limited, and priority is given to online bookings.
Tickets may not be available at the gate on the day of your visit.
The park is closed on Shabbat and Jewish holidays, and no phone support is available during those times.
Gender-segregated hours apply only to park attractions and do not include access to Ganey Beach.
Women’s hours require modest attire and are closed to men, except park staff.
Men’s hours are closed to women entirely.
